City Walls at Sunset

City Walls at Sunset

Timing the walls walk for the last entry before closing, so you circle the ramparts as the light turns gold and the sea and roofs glow.

    The single most romantic way to do the walls — cooler than midday, softer light, and the crowds thinning as cruise passengers head back to ship.

    The honest catch is it's the same €40 ticket and a gamble against closing time (you must finish before they lock up); the very last entry can still be busy, and cut it too fine and you're rushed.

Plan it well

Cost
€35 (same walls ticket)
Timing
Aim for last entry before closing, but only in months when closing aligns with sunset.
Booking
Check seasonal closing times before counting on the sunset window; hold a valid walls ticket.
Allow
1.5–2 hours
Accessibility
Steep stairs throughout; not wheelchair accessible.
Getting there
Same Pile-side entrance as the standard walls walk.
